首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    numpy.ndarray的数据添加元素并转成pandas

    参考链接: Python中的numpy.empty 准备利用rqalpha做一个诊股系统,当然先要将funcat插件调试好,然后即可将同花顺上的易语言搬到rqalpha中使用了,根据一定规则将各股票进行打分...ndarray中添加元素,以下为方法,最后将之保存到pandas中,再保存回bcolz数据中  1 单维数组添加  dtype = np.dtype([('date', 'uint32')]) result = np.empty...) 2 多维数组添加  import numpy as np dtype = np.dtype([('date', 'uint32'), ('close', 'uint32')]) result = np.empty...numpy as np dtype = np.dtype([('date', 'uint32'), ('close', np.uint32), ('name', np.object)]) result = np.empty...,再修改数据的方式:  import numpy as np dtype = np.dtype([('date', 'uint32'), ('close', 'uint32')]) result = np.empty

    1.5K00

    Python中创建NumPy数组的10种方法详解 | 科学计算入门

    NumPy是Python科学计算的核心库,提供了高性能的多维数组对象和工具。...、统计和线性代数函数广播功能 - 支持不同形状数组之间的运算便捷的数据操作 - 支持索引、切片、变形等高级操作本文将详细介绍在Python中创建NumPy数组的10种主要方法,并提供实用示例。...1从Python列表创建 (np.array())最基础的创建方法,将Python列表或元组转换为NumPy数组。...import numpy as np# 创建2x3未初始化数组empty_arr = np.empty((2, 3))print(empty_arr)# 输出内容随机,例如:# [[1.39069238e...(5)print(empty_1d) # 输出: [随机值]注意: np.empty()创建的是未初始化的数组,其内容取决于内存的当前状态。

    51210

    你真的了解—————NumPy吗

    NumPy(Numerical Python) 是 Python 语言的一个扩展程序库,支持大量的维度数组与矩阵运算,此外也针对数组运算提供大量的数学函数库,在图像处理中有巨大的作用!...数组:维度:数组的层数 一维数组:[1,2,3] 二维数组:[[1,2,3] [4,5,6]] 三维数组:[[[1,2,3]]] 二维:(2,3)2行3列 import numpy as np n=np.empty...array([1,2,],[3,4]) n3=np.array([1,2,3]) 传递的参数是列表 转化为数组 n4=np,array((1,2,3)) 传递的参数是元组 转化为数组 3 np.empty...np.empty([2,3]):创建一个二维未初始化的二维数组,这里用的是[]来确定形状 4.np.zeros 返回来一个给定形状和类型的用0填充的数组; zeros(shape, dtype=...float, order=‘C’) 如果返回1则为ones 5.np.random.randint Python random.randint() 方法返回指定范围内的整数。

    36810

    2021-05-28

    1. np.array()函数 《python中数组(numpy.array)的基本操作》这篇文章ok,地址:https://blog.csdn.net/fu6543210/article/details...Python中的所有数组数据类型 “数组”类型的实现。 list tuple array.array str bytes bytearray 其实把以上类型都说成是数组是不准确的。...4. python records操作数据库 Records 是一个非常简单但功能强大的库,用于对大多数关系数据库进行原始SQL查询。...10. np.empty()函数 作用: 创建一个没有任何具体值的ndarray数组,是创建数组最快的方法。 根据给定的维度和数值类型返回一个新的数组,其元素不进行初始化。...语法: np.empty(shape, dtype=float, order='C') 参数: shape:返回空数组的维度 dtype:指定输出数组的数值类型 order:是否在内存中以C或fortran

    78200

    【数据分析从入门到“入坑“系列】利用Python学习数据分析-Numpy中的ndarray

    虽然大多数数据分析工作不需要深入理解NumPy,但是精通面向数组的编程和思维方式是成为Python科学计算牛人的一大关键步骤。...In [31]: np.empty((2, 3, 2)) Out[31]: array([[[ 0., 0.], [ 0., 0.], [ 0., 0.]],...注意:认为np.empty会返回全0数组的想法是不安全的。很多情况下(如前所示),它返回的都是一些未初始化的垃圾值。...通常只需要知道你所处理的数据的大致类型是浮点数、复数、整数、布尔值、字符串,还是普通的Python对象即可。...你还可以用简洁的类型代码来表示dtype: In [49]: empty_uint32 = np.empty(8, dtype='u4') ​ In [50]: empty_uint32 Out[50]

    98940
    领券